Rescue Essentials 3M Tegaderm Transparent Film Dressing offers a sterile, octagon-shaped, 4 x 4.75 inch waterproof adhesive film that provides a customizable, invisible barrier to protect wounds or medicated patches. Highly rated for durability in wet and active conditions, it’s the go-to solution for professionals and sensitive skin users seeking reliable, long-lasting coverage.

Absolutely The Best (5 year user)
I have been buying this brand patch for over 5 years and I can tell you that you will Never find an adhesive like Rescue Essentials Tegaderm Patches. I use this adhesive to cover my prescription pain patch. It’s important to know that this film does not have the bandage patch in the middle, that’s why I chose them to begin with years ago. When placing it over a medicated patch, you don’t want to add any heat. So a plain film is needed and necessary for me to keep the patch on for a couple of days as prescribed. It doesn’t move-even when wet! No other brand works like this one. This is by far the best product of its kind and my only choice now. It’s well worth the money if you need it. One thing is important to remember. If you want something to stick this incredibly well. It is also going to take some effort to take it off. And for sensitive skin like mine, there will be red marks around it when you remove it. Sometimes my skin burns a little as well, a few hours after I first put it on. And again when I take it off and for a little after. It is necessary for that to happen in my opinion because otherwise it wouldn’t stick. Of all I’ve tried this is simply the best! *A little advise if your skin does get irritated when you first put on. You can spray the skin where you would apply the patch with some antihistamines spray. You then need to wipe it off a little and let it dry before putting the tegaderm on. (I’ve been doing this for years & it was recommended to me)* **Also, use a little lotion or petroleum to rub on the corner of the tegaderm patch when removing! Do not just yank it off, just gently rub a corner with lotion and do it slowly. This will make removal pain free and lessen the red mark when take off. The redness will go away in an hour or so** I hope that helps someone so they don’t have to learn it first hand as I have. Any irritation this product may cause is not enough to keep me from buying it and I have very sensitive skin! The Best hands down! And only here on Amazon will you find this low price!

Protect and heal open skin
Good number of transparent dressings, easy to use for wound care. Good to have on hand in the first aid box, as they seal the skin from dirt and bacteria. These also ‘trick’ the skin into healing up from the wound bed without serial scabbing and deepening the crater. They can be left in place for up to 7 days. If it is pooling liquid in it, I used a piece of Telfa cut to fit over the open part first, and then used the clear dressing over it, which though it had to be changed more often, was easier on my skin than the paper tape for holding the dressing in place. Get a good wound care book for reference if you aren’t familiar with it. See your doctor for help if it doesn’t look better in a couple of days, has pus or hard black material (eschar), or smell odd or bad. People who have blood conditions or diabetics should be really careful self treating.

Stay put for days and waterproof!
3M Tegaderm film dressings are an Amazing product for use on cuts, incisions and scrapes if they are not producing much fluid. A light coating of petroleum jelly or 3-in-1 ointment over the wound will keep the wound moist and make for a pain free removal, while protecting the wound from external infection and allowing water vapor from the wound site to exit up through the dressing, while keeping moisture from penetrating from outside the dressing, into the wound! Great stuff! 👍 Heal faster and with less scarring! 🥰 Very thin and flexible, and adhesive is good for sensitive skin. They have helped me with skin cancer surgical sites greatly! Wish I would have known about them when I had open heart surgery, to help better heal the scar from having your rib cage cut in half!😬😁 Once you use these, regular band aid type dressings Pale in comparison.
